Details
A vulnerability classified as problematic was found in Top-Password Outlook Password Recovery 2.10. This vulnerability affects some unknown processing. The manipulation of the argument User Name/Registration Code with an unknown input leads to a out-of-bounds write vulnerability. The CWE definition for the vulnerability is CWE-787. The product writes data past the end, or before the beginning, of the intended buffer. As an impact it is known to affect availability. CVE summarizes:
Outlook Password Recovery 2.10 contains a buffer overflow vulnerability that allows local attackers to crash the application by supplying an oversized payload. Attackers can create a malicious text file containing 6000 bytes of data and paste it into the User Name and Registration Code field to trigger a denial of service condition.
The weakness was shared by Velayutham Selvaraj and Praveen Thiyagarayam as 47309. The advisory is shared for download at exploit-db.com. This vulnerability was named CVE-2019-25476 since 02/23/2026. The exploitation appears to be easy. The attack needs to be approached locally. There are known technical details, but no exploit is available.
There is no information about possible countermeasures known. It may be suggested to replace the affected object with an alternative product.
